Fireworks, Freedom, and Fun: Celebrating the 4th of July


The air crackles with anticipation, the smell of grilling fills the air, and the patriotic spirit is palpable.  July 4th, the day we celebrate our nation's independence, is upon us!  Whether you're planning a backyard bash, hitting the beach, or simply enjoying a relaxing evening at home, there's a festive spirit in the air that's hard to ignore.


This year, let's take a moment to appreciate not just the fireworks and festivities, but the meaning behind the holiday.  The 4th of July commemorates the adoption of the Declaration of Independence, a document that declared the thirteen American colonies free from British rule.  It's a day to reflect on the sacrifices made, the struggles overcome, and the enduring spirit of freedom that defines a nation.


Beyond the Fireworks:

While the dazzling displays of fireworks are undoubtedly a highlight, the 4th of July offers much more than just pyrotechnics.  It's a time for:

  • Family and Friends:  Gatherings with loved ones are a cornerstone of the 4th of July tradition. Whether it's a casual barbecue, a picnic in the park, or a lively cookout, these moments of connection are invaluable.
  • Community Spirit: Parades, community events, and local celebrations foster a sense of belonging and shared experience.  It's a chance to connect with your neighbors and celebrate together.
  • Patriotism and Reflection:  Taking a moment to appreciate the freedoms we enjoy is crucial.  Whether you're raising a flag, listening to patriotic music, or simply reflecting on the history of our nation, the 4th of July offers a chance to connect with our heritage.

Tips for a Memorable 4th of July:

  • Plan Ahead:  If you're hosting a gathering, make a list of the essentials (food, drinks, decorations, etc.) and plan accordingly.
  • Stay Safe:  For fireworks enthusiasts, always prioritize safety.  Follow local ordinances, supervise children carefully, and never handle fireworks improperly.
  • Respect the Environment:  Dispose of fireworks and trash responsibly.  Protect our natural spaces and leave no trace behind.
  • Enjoy the Moments: Put away your phone, step back from the hustle, and truly savor the company of those around you.  The memories made are often more valuable than the perfect picture.
